Documentum Developer Salary in the United States

How much does a Documentum Developer make in the United States?

As of January 01, 2026, the average salary for a Documentum Developer in the United States is $89,863 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$43.

However, a Documentum Developer's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$105,336
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$84,211 to $97,962
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$79,065

How Experience Level Affects Documentum Developer Salaries?

Experience is a primary driver of a Documentum Developer's salary. As you build your skills and take on more complex tasks, your compensation generally increases. Here's how the average salary grows at different career stages:

  • Entry-Level (less than 1 year): $88,293
  • Early Career (1-2 years): $88,529
  • Mid-Level (2-4 years): $89,314
  • Senior-Level (5-8 years): $90,256
  • Expert (over 8 years): $92,514

How Do Documentum Developer Salaries Vary from State to State?

Your salary can change significantly depending on where you work. States with a higher cost of living and strong industrial sectors often pay more to attract Documentum Developers. For example, consider the average annual salaries in these key locations:

  • District of Columbia: $99,496.
  • California: $99,119.
  • Massachusetts: $97,798.

Top Paying Cities for Documentum Developers

Salaries can also vary between different cities. Major metropolitan areas or cities with a high demand for technicians often offer more competitive pay. Here are a few examples of average annual salaries in different U.S. cities:

  • San Jose: $113,344
  • San Francisco: $112,230
  • Oakland: $109,741

Salary Trends for Documentum Developer

Salaries for a Documentum Developer can change over time, reflecting shifts in market demand and the overall economy. The median salary decreased from $94,932 in 2023 to around $93,678 in 2025, reflecting changes in demand, location, experience, and the wider economy.
